A very well-known activity is feeding ducks bread, but actually it could really damage their health.
Many birdwatchers, people interested in nature and kids have sought a local park to feed ducks bread. It’s enjoyable for both the duck and feeder - repetitive quacking making humans laugh or feel boosted with joy, and of course the chance for food making the ducks happy. However, bread is like candy to ducks - it may taste delicious, but the consequences are dire.
Bread, crackers, rolls, chips, fries, donuts, cereal and popcorn give little nutrition to animals like ducks, geese, swans and other waterfowl. Like candy, it’s okay to have in occasional increments, but a diet of pure bread for water birds can result in a shorter lifespan, malnutrition and many other problems.
Ducks need a balanced diet with a large assortment of foods with many vitamins and acids that help them thrive. They obtain these from vegetables, whole grains and berries - not the fluffy, irresistibly soft bread. However, some vegetables are toxic for ducks: there are many on this list, but the main ones are avocados, green potatoes, onions, beans, nuts and iceberg lettuce.
Bread can also be fattening towards ducks, making it harder for them to travel around and evade predators or catch prey.
Additionally, if an easy food source is available, water animals will lay more eggs which will lead to overcrowding. If too many animals inhabit a certain lake, river or pond, it could be harder to get healthy food sources, and could lead to aggression about land.
Disease is also likely to come with excessive carbohydrates - moldy bread may cause aspergillosis, which is a fatal lung infection that can wipe out entire duck groups.
Instead of bread, feed them the following items:
Grapes (cut in half to avoid the risk of choking)
Barley, oats and birdseed
Frozen peas (defrosted, but can be uncooked)
Don’t feed ducks bread and grant them an early death: give them grapes, whole grains and berries to help them thrive in the natural word properly.
